Newsday Systems Administrator Salaries in New York

The average Newsday Systems Administrator in New York earns an estimated $87,060 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$83,085 with a $3,975 bonus. Newsday's Systems Administrator compensation is $3,105 more than the US average for a Systems Administrator. Systems Administrator salaries at Newsday in New York can range from $55,000 - $120,000.

In New York, The IT Department at Newsday earns $5,495 more on average than the Business Development Department.

Systems Administrator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Systems Administrator at companies similar size to Newsday reported making $90,686, while the average male Systems Administrator at similar sized companies reported making $91,517.

Systems Administrator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ander Systems Administrator at companies similar size to Newsday reported making $94,055, while the average Native American Systems Administrator at similar sized companies reported making $65,000.
